Asexual reproduction
Here is a short clip showing the Hydra - a creature that reproduces asexually by a process called BUDDING.
Here is a short clip of Bacteria (are they prokaryotes or eukaryotes?) reproducing asexually in a process called BINARY FISSION.
Asexual reproduction is efficient, but there is no variety in the offspring, since they are exact copies of the parent (DNA is the same), and there is no mixing of the DNA as in sexual reproduction.
